Ukraine - Female Tertiary Education Enrolment in Health and Welfare

Since 2011, Ukraine Female Tertiary Education Enrolment in Health and Welfare was up 2.5% year on year. At 137,399 Persons in 2014, the country was ranked number 10 comparing other countries in Female Tertiary Education Enrolment in Health and Welfare. Ukraine is overtaken by Philippines, which was ranked number 9 with 164,917 Persons and is followed by Germany with 137,313 Persons. United States ranked the highest with 2,827,167 Persons in 2014, a decrease of 1.8% versus 2013. United Kingdom, France and Mexico resp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Mozambique witnessed the best average annual growth at +25.7% per year, while Cuba was the worst growing country at -17.8% per year.
